Background technique
Three key factors first is that tension and its distribution suffered by spinning fibre, then tension are made in melt spinning forming process With lower generation Orientation induced Crystallization, the degree of different Orientation induced Crystallizations is different, and the performance of product is just different, and product The uniformity of energy is the major criterion of product quality;
Existing tension-adjusting gear for spinning is not easy to adjust the distance between automatic detection device and wire guide ring Section, and mostly use motor that oily frame is driven to be changed the position of oil nozzle, structural stability is poor, is not easy to operate, be unfavorable for The efficient production of spinning, therefore, it is proposed that a kind of spinning tension self-checking device, in order to which solve to propose among the above asks Topic.

Fig. 1-3 is please referred to, the utility model provides a kind of technical solution: a kind of spinning tension self-checking device, including Fixed plate 1, fixation hole 2, fixing bolt 3, support plate 4, regulating tank 5, the first connecting plate 6, fastening nail 7, support rod 8, wire guide ring 9, Anti-abrasion pad 10, automatic detection device 11, telescopic rod 12, oily frame 13, the second connecting plate 14, limiting slot 15, fixed link 16 and oil nozzle 17, the inside of two sides up and down of fixed plate 1 offers fixation hole 2, and the inside of fixation hole 2 is connected with fixing bolt 3, support plate 4 are welded on the lower front of fixed plate 1, and the front end face of support plate 4 offers regulating tank 5, and the inside of regulating tank 5 is connected with One connecting plate 6, and the outside of the first connecting plate 6 is equipped with fastening nail 7, the front end face of the first connecting plate 6 and the bottom end of support rod 8 It is connected, and the top of support rod 8 is separately installed with wire guide ring 9 and automatic detection device 11, wire guide ring 9 is located at automatic detection dress 11 lower section is set, and the inside of wire guide ring 9 is equipped with anti-abrasion pad 10, the bottom end of oily frame 13 is mutually fixed with the top of telescopic rod 12, And the bottom end of telescopic rod 12 is welded on the top of support plate 4, the rear side of oily frame 13 is connected with the second connecting plate 14, and the second connection The outside of plate 14 offers limiting slot 15, and the front end face of oily frame 13 is fixedly connected with fixed link 16, and the top of fixed link 16 is set It is equipped with oil nozzle 17.
As fixation hole 2 is equidistantly provided with inside the avris of fixed plate 1 in Fig. 1 and 2, and fixation hole 2 is corresponding with fixing bolt 3 Setting, and the spacing dimension of fixation hole 2 is less than the spacing dimension of telescopic rod 12, convenient for fixed plate 1 is fixed, reinforces knot The stability of structure, as the shape and structure of regulating tank 5 and limiting slot 15 is in T-shaped structure in Fig. 3, and regulating tank 5 be in It is constituted between first connecting plate 6 of I-shaped structure and slides up and down structure, and the first connecting plate 6 passes through fastening nail 7 and branch Fagging 4 is fixedly connected, and is adjusted convenient for the position to the first connecting plate 6, thus to wire guide ring 9 and automatic detection device 11 Position is adjusted, and in order to increase the device applicability, the connection type between the first connecting plate 6 and support rod 8 is screw thread Connection, and be integrated between support rod 8 and wire guide ring 9, and the connection type between wire guide ring 9 and anti-abrasion pad 10 is Connection is inlayed, convenient for being dismantled to support rod 8, consequently facilitating dismounting and change is carried out to wire guide ring 9 and automatic detection device 11, In order to carry out for a long time using.
Lifting structure is constituted between telescopic rod 12 and support plate 4 as frame 13 oily in Fig. 1 and 2 passes through, and telescopic rod 12 passes through The second connecting plate 14 that side wall construction matches with 15 inner sidewall structure of limiting slot constitutes sliding knot in the leading flank of fixed plate 1 Structure is adjusted convenient for the height to oily frame 13, so that the height of oil nozzle 17 be adjusted, the central axis of oil nozzle 17 and from The central axis of motion detection device 11 and the central axis of wire guide ring 9 are on same vertical line, and oil nozzle 17 and automatic inspection It surveys device 11 and wire guide ring 9 to be respectively uniformly distributed in one-to-one correspondence formula in the front side of oily frame 13 and support plate 4, convenient for guaranteeing to spinning The working effect of silk is conducive to improve production efficiency.
Working principle: when using the spinning tension self-checking device, the device is placed on by fixed plate 1 first It is suitble to the machine tool position used, fixed plate 1 is fixed on by machine by fixing bolt 3 by the fixation hole 2 opened up inside 1 avris of fixed plate On bed, the distance between wire guide ring 9 and automatic detection device 11 then are adjusted according to the complications of spinning and surface relief degree, The testing result for influencing automatic detection device 11 on the touching of spinning to avoid wire guide ring 9, passes through the of structure in the shape of an " I " One connecting plate 6 is slided up and down in the inside of the regulating tank 5 in T-shaped structure, in order to the position to the first connecting plate 6 It is adjusted, and is fixed by fastening 7 pair of first connecting plate 6 of nail, in order to wire guide ring 9 and automatic detection device 11 Position is fixed, and wire guide ring 9 and automatic detection device 11 are connected by support rod 8 with the first connecting plate 6, and are propped up It is screw thread detaching structure between strut 8 and the first connecting plate 6, so as to be tieed up to wire guide ring 9 and automatic detection device 11 It repairs and detects replacement, while passing through the anti-abrasion pad 10 of 9 innermost insert of wire guide ring, convenient for reinforcing the protection to spinning, and by certainly 11 inner band of motion detection device has the filar guide of wiring board to be acquired signal to spinning automatically, in order to complete spinning tension Then automatic detection adjusts telescopic rod 12 by the flexible drive oil frame 13 of telescopic rod 12 in support plate 4 according to tension information Top is slided, consequently facilitating 17 position of oil nozzle is adjusted, in order to eliminate the difference of spinning tension, and oily frame 13 is logical It crosses the stable front side in fixed plate 1 of the second connecting plate 14 that shape and structure matches with limiting slot 15 to be slided, and oil The central axis and the central axis of automatic detection device 11 and the central axis of wire guide ring 9 of mouth 17 on same vertical line, And it is provided with multiple groups simultaneously, convenient for operating multiple groups spinning Shu Jinhang, is conducive to improve production efficiency, here it is the spinning The whole work process of force automatic regulating device, the content being not described in detail in this specification belong to this field professional technique people The prior art well known to member.
